The Role of a Local Car Locksmith
A local car locksmith is a customized professional who concentrates on vehicle lock and key systems, making sure motorists gain back access to their cars or deal with concerns that prevent them from driving. Unlike general locksmiths, car locksmiths have an in-depth understanding of automotive locking systems-- consisting of old-fashioned mechanical locks and modern, sophisticated electronic key fobs.
Their knowledge extends beyond standard lock-picking or key duplication. Local car locksmiths frequently deal with advanced difficulties such as broken key extraction, ignition repair, and reprogramming transponder keys. They are trained to deal with these specialized problems with precision and care, normally in a short period of time.
Necessary Services Offered by a Local Car Locksmith
Car locksmiths offer a large range of services to resolve any lock-and-key-related problem. Here are a few of the key services generally used:
1. Car Lockout Assistance
We've all existed-- standing outside the car, gazing at the keys locked within. Local car locksmiths are skilled at opening lorries without causing damage, assisting chauffeurs restore gain access to rapidly and easily.
2. Key Duplication and Replacement
Whether you've misplaced your car key or require a spare, a local car locksmith can produce a replacement key. They work with a variety of key types, including conventional metal keys, remote keys, and wise keys.
3. Broken Key Extraction
Keys can break off inside ignitions or door locks due to wear and tear. Removing the broken piece without harming the mechanism requires specialized tools and skills-- a job completely matched for a professional locksmith.
4. Transponder Key Programming
Modern automobiles typically come geared up with transponder keys, which have built-in chips programmed to interact with the car's immobilizer. If a transponder key malfunctions or needs reprogramming, a car locksmith can promptly manage the task.
5. Ignition Repair and Replacement
When the car's ignition system is damaged or broken, you might deal with problems beginning your car. Competent locksmith professionals can repair or replace the ignition system while guaranteeing compatibility with your existing key.
6. Keyless Entry System Assistance
For lorries with keyless entry systems, locksmith professionals can repair or reprogram malfunctioning fobs, as well as replace them if they're lost or harmed.

FAQs About Local Car Locksmiths
Below are some frequently asked questions about car locksmith services:
1. Just how much Does a Local Car Locksmith Charge?
The expense varies depending on the kind of service required, the intricacy of your car's locking system, and the time of day or place of service. Usually, basic lockout services range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150, while key replacements or programming might cost more.
2. Can a Locksmith Replace a Lost Key Without the Original?
Yes, a locksmith can create a brand-new car key even if you've lost the initial. They use V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) info and specialized tools to cut and program a suitable key.
3. Is It Safe to Trust a Locksmith with My Car?
Certified and trustworthy locksmiths follow stringent standards and professionalism. To make sure safety, constantly verify the credentials and reviews of the locksmith you employ.
4. Do Locksmiths Fix Only Traditional Locks or Electronic Systems also?
Modern locksmiths are proficient at fixing and reprogramming advanced systems such as transponder keys, keyless entry systems, and smart key fobs.
5. What Should I Do If I Break My Car Key in the Lock?
Resist the desire to pull it out powerfully, as it might worsen the damage. Instead, call a professional car locksmith who can extract the broken piece securely.
